South African Airways Flight 295;
Caught fire and crashed into Indian Ocean on Nov. 28, 1987, killing all 159 people on board (140 passengers & 19 crew members) :engel016:

Lufthansa 747 flight #540, the first ever crash of a Boeing 747. Crashed on take off from Nairobi on Nov. 27, 1974. 157 people on board (140 passengers & 17 crew members). 59 deaths :engel016:, 98 survivors. Tail # D-ABYB.
